ManyPets, a pet insurance startup, is pulling out of the US market to focus on its business in the UK. This follows the startup’s exit from the Swedish market last year.
ManyPets is collaborating with Odie Pet Insurance, another pet insurance startup. Odie will offer continued coverage to ManyPets’ US customers whose policies renew on or after January 1, 2025. Renewal offers are scheduled to begin going out on November 1, 2024, and will be subject to underwriting approval.
ManyPets initially entered the US market in March 2021 through a partnership with Accredited Surety and Casualty Company. In 2023, Accredited reported approximately $21.5 million in premiums generated by ManyPets. In 2022, ManyPets acquired a licensed carrier from Munich Re to write its own policies, but reports surfaced in August that the startup was seeking to sell the carrier.
According to sources, while the US market was considered a high priority, ManyPets encountered operational challenges. As of the third quarter of 2022, the US arm of ManyPets employed around 100 people.
